Building up and maintaining stocks requires large&nbsp;amounts of resources; currently stock-building materials amount to almost 60% of all materials used by humanity. Buildings, infrastructures and machinery shape social practices of production&nbsp;and consumption, thereby creating path dependencies for future resource use.
